LOST: Home page icon

How can an icon disappear? How do I restore the little house representing my home page that appears toward the top right corner? Thank you.
iBook   Mac OS X (10.4.3)   G4

DDDS,
Removal could have been due to an inadvertent keyboard combination. (Control + Click) on an address bar icon, for example, reveals a contextual menu which includes "Remove Item."
Safari>View>Customize Address Bar...>Drag your favorite item into the toolbar...(Home)

  • When I click my home page icon the tab this is open goes to my home page BUT another new tab opens.

    when I click my home page icon the tab that is open goes to my home page BUT another new tab opens. How do I stop the new tab from appearing?

    It's easy to add extra tabs to your set of home pages. You can use the Options dialog to make sure there is only one. These articles point the way:
    * [[Startup, home page and download settings]]
    * [[How to set the home page]]
    Because the space is short, you may want to select the whole home page URL (Ctrl+A) and paste it into a document or into a larger textbox like the one I'm typing in now. You're looking for a vertical bar (|) that is followed by a second URL.
    If it's not part of your home page setting, the most likely cause for this change is a bad add-on that rode along with some free software.
    I suggest starting here:
    Open Windows Control Panel, Uninstall a Program. Click the "Installed on" column heading to group the infections, I mean, additions, by date. This can help in smoking out undisclosed bundle items that snuck in with some software you agreed to install. Take out as much trash as possible here.
    Then, in Firefox, open the Add-ons page using either:
    * Ctrl+Shift+a
    * "3-bar" menu button (or Tools menu) > Add-ons
    In the left column, click Extensions. Then, if in doubt, disable (or Remove, if possible).
    Often a link will appear above at least one disabled extension to restart Firefox. You can complete your work on the tab and click one of the links as the last step.
    Does that shut down the extra tab?

  • If I open a second window in Safari it doesn't have the home page icon nor does it have the back and forward arrows. Why not?

    How do I get a second Safari page with the home page icon and back and to arrowsl?

    Move to the desktop or rename the com.apple.Safari.plist
    Found in your User/Library/Preferences/
    Finder>Go>Go to Folder (copy and paste:)
    ~/Library/Preferences/com.apple.Safari.plist
    Quit and restart the browser.  The default plist will be rebuilt. See if this sorts your problem.
    If no you can always put back the original plist, no harm done.

  • Can't rearrange home page icons onto second page

    I can rearrange the icons on my two home pages on my new iPad but I can't seem to drag an icon from the first page to the second page. What am I doing wrong/

    This happened to my ipad2 as well. Similar to you, i cant move my icons to the next page. I would usually do it this way, it is a not-so-user-friendly way, but it did solve my problem all the time.
    You may try this.
    1st, Press the icon you want to move for a few seconds until it wiggles
    2nd, Drag the icon to the task bar at the bottom of the screen
    3rd, Slide to the page you want the icon to be moved to.
    Last, Press the icon that you just moved to the task bar n drag it back to the screen.

  • Home page Icon

    I am using a Tour 9630 BB. My question is how can I delete an icon the I do not want to use from my home page. I know that I can made it hide, but I would rather delete it and save memory. Is there way?? Thanks

    What icons are you wanting to delete?  Iconography is determined by the OS and themes and in some cases if you delete the program that the icon is linked to,  you delete the icon.  The downside is if you subsequently want the program back you have to reload a clean OS.  The memory footprint for an icon is minimal.  If you are speaking of the icons that are on occasion pushed to your device by your carrier they cannot be readily deleted.  Hiding is actually the best bet.
    I put all the unwanted icons in a created folder "unused" and hide them.
